Alan Horsager
Sept. 8, 1949-July 11, 2009Alan Blaine Horsager, 59, a loving husband, father, son, brother, brother-in-law, uncle, and friend, lost his battle with colon cancer on July 11, 2009. He passed away at Medcenter One Hospital in Bismarck, ND.
Funeral services will be held on Wednesday, July 22, at 11:00 a.m. at Good Shepherd Lutheran Church in Bismarck with Rev. Dick Owens officiating. Burial will be at Mount Hope Cemetery.
Visitation will be Tuesday, July 21, from 5:00 9:00 p.m. at Eastgate Funeral Service in Bismarck, where a prayer service will be held at 7:00 p.m. Visitation will continue on Wednesday one hour prior to the service at the church.
Alan was born on September 8, 1949, to Blaine and Audrey (Ellingson) Horsager in Edgeley, ND. Alan's early years were in the Berlin, ND, area, and he received baptism and confirmation at Berlin Methodist Church. He graduated from Edgeley Public School in 1967.
Alan married Norrine Ann Isaacson on November 2, 1968. They moved to Fargo, ND, after their marriage and together they had two wonderful children, Beth Ann and Clay Alan. Alan attended NDSU and graduated in 1975. After graduation, the family moved to Bismarck, ND, and he lived there until his death.
Alan worked for 27 years for J & J/Ortho Pharmaceuticals as a pharmaceutical representative, receiving numerous awards from the company for outstanding sales. He retired from the company in May 2006.
He was a member of Good Shepherd Lutheran Church, where he and Norrine were active in children's religious education. He was a devoted family man and loved spending time with his grandchildren, family, friends, and his dog Knight. He was an avid hunter and angler and spent many hours hunting and fishing with his son, father, brothers, brothers-in-law, sisters-in-law, nephews, nieces, and friends.
Alan is survived by: his daughter and son-in-law, Beth Ann (Lieutenant Colonel Robert) Bortree and their children, Emma Ann and James Robert "J.R." of Boxborough, MA; his son and daughter-in-law, Clay Alan (Lori) Horsager and their daughter, Ruby Anna of Fargo, ND; his parents, Blaine and Audrey Horsager of Edgeley, ND; his brothers, Denis (Angie) of Valley City, ND, Gary (Sandy) of Edgeley, ND, and Kevin (Sharon) of Reiles Acres Fargo, ND; his sisters, Beverly Petska of Camp Verde, AZ, and Karen (Rusty) Savageau of Tempe, AZ; his sisters-in-law and brothers-in-law, Robert and Muriel Lamp of Fargo, Arden and Sharon Fuher of Edgeley, ND, and Spencer and Joann Isaacson of Edgeley, ND; his nieces and nephews; and his beloved dog, Knight.
He was preceded in death on December 26, 2000, by his wife, Norrine Ann Horsager.
